Does the army teach you how do you fight?

Basic Combat Training, often known as “boot camp”, is your introduction to Army service, and where you will learn the traditions, tactics and methods of becoming a Soldier. Basic Combat Training comes in three phases and lasts about ten weeks, depending on your military occupational specialty (MOS).

What is the military mindset?

From random shouts to unanticipated attacks, the military mindset is all about preparing for the unknown. In military lingo, this is called ‘Situational Awareness’. Basically, it is the ability of your mind to pay attention to what’s going or happening around you.

Who is entitled salute?

b. Those persons entitled to the salute are commissioned officers of the Army, Navy, Marine Corps, Coast Guard, and commissioned officers of allied nations in time of war. It is also customary to salute officers of friendly foreign countries when recognized as such.

How do you live like a Marine?

Here are just a few of the Marine habits that will improve your daily performance and overall success.

  1. Reverse planning.
  2. Double checking everything.
  3. Clean your living space on a regular basis.
  4. Prepare for the next day before you go to bed.
  5. Pay attention to small details.
